Web4 jan. 2024 · International schools in Spain. There are 281 international schools in Spain. These schools are located in 28 different cities, with the majority being in Madrid (56) and Barcelona (47). International schools are popular among expat families with short postings in a new country, such as embassy staff and NGO workers. WebSchool usually continues from 15.00 to 17.00 hours.
